Fears of Catholic schism as defiant sect ordains ultra-conservative bishops
The Society of Saint Pius X ordained four bishops in Switzerland on Wednesday, defying Pope Leo and prompting their automatic excommunication. Bishop Alfonso de Galarreta, a past excommunicate, stated the ordinations are a 'sacred duty' to uphold tradition. This act may deepen rifts in the Catholic Church under Pope Leo's leadership, emphasizing efforts to maintain unity.
